In Southern California, there is a mystique found nowhere else in the world. Underscored with glamour, barefoot elegance and spectacular ocean views, it is embodied at Shutters on the Beach. This beloved Santa Monica hideaway offers luxurious sand-and-surf living at its finest, with guest rooms and suites that feel like private beach cottages. During the day, you might soak up the sun poolside overlooking the ocean, and at night you can dine relish panoramic sunset views and modern American cuisine at One Pico.

I hate that I have to give Shutters 3 stars, but after our 3 night stay, its really all that it earned. The hotel is beautiful - stunning everywhere. Great location. The room (and bathroom) was very clean and very luxurious and comfortable. The pool is nice. The restaurants are nice. I wanted to love it, because I did enjoy the amenities. But unfortunately, the service was not good at all. It was not exactly rude, but it was really aloof and uninterested. I was continually turned off by how they spoke to my husband. I had booked the room and used my legal name (Because you have to I would think, so that you can show ID and check in). I didn't clarify with them that he has a different last name, and they never cared to ask or check. Just constantly referred to him (and not me) as Mr. My Last Name. This is just bad manners and careless, more than intentionally rude. He asked me not to correct them and make it a big deal, because they might not really understand why its rude to assume a woman's last name could only be that of her husband. But by the end of our three night trip, they had called him the wrong name dozens of times and it just was annoying. I wish they would talk to their staff (management included, unfortunately) about that, if they want to hold themselves out as a luxury establishment. Loved the hotel, but didn't get a great feeling there, which is kind of sad for how pretty it is!
